Abstract
The immersion-analogue of Hadwiger's Conjecture states that every graph contains an immersion of . This conjecture has been recently strengthened in the following way: every graph contains a totally odd immersion of . We prove this stronger conjecture for line graphs of constant-multiplicity multigraphs, thus extending a result of Guyer and McDonald.
